Transaction 372357f2e18173e02a63de80881f631b590ad90207e4084003a8f3f9e3c12853
1 Input
1 Output
-
372357f2e18173e02a63de80881f631b590ad90207e4084003a8f3f9e3c12853:0
- value
- 4351792
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ae0081aaf1fa755cd41becb1625e190a2c75e60 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1zW8upiCFn3Uq3wcj6VRgrAvRhBTgvG22